Transaction 9760745a8f6e2be5e43c0f56d20cc09ba695200b256ba79d1ee2fb3ebb49748e

4 Input
2 Outputs
  • 9760745a8f6e2be5e43c0f56d20cc09ba695200b256ba79d1ee2fb3ebb49748e:0
  • value  2830874
    address  3HYJGxZu1EUHsaEFVafdRAUaRnkwkVidk9
  • 9760745a8f6e2be5e43c0f56d20cc09ba695200b256ba79d1ee2fb3ebb49748e:1
  • value  3515612
    address  183iriMpkhVKRjJHQE3QfcRWFvZcNmDrVc